From dcdec67858b1db5a91c1947569d6085310bfabe6 Mon Sep 17 00:00:00 2001 From: Andrew Burgess Date: Mon, 18 Nov 2019 18:08:50 +0000 Subject: [PATCH] gdb/testsuite: Fix minor bug in skip_btrace*tests procs The two guard functions skip_btrace_tests and skip_btrace_pt_tests have a minor bug, if the check function fails to compile then surely we should skip the btrace tests - currently we return 0 to indicate don't skip. gdb/testsuite/ChangeLog: * lib/gdb.exp (skip_btrace_tests): Return 1 if the test fails to compile. (skip_btrace_pt_tests): Likewise. Change-Id: I6dfc04b4adcf5b9424fb542ece7ddbe751bee301 --- gdb/testsuite/ChangeLog | 6 ++++++ gdb/testsuite/lib/gdb.exp | 4 ++-- 2 files changed, 8 insertions(+), 2 deletions(-) diff --git a/gdb/testsuite/ChangeLog b/gdb/testsuite/ChangeLog index 86f2130c26..6b520e1f11 100644 --- a/gdb/testsuite/ChangeLog +++ b/gdb/testsuite/ChangeLog @@ -1,3 +1,9 @@ +2019-11-28 Andrew Burgess + + * lib/gdb.exp (skip_btrace_tests): Return 1 if the test fails to + compile. + (skip_btrace_pt_tests): Likewise. + 2019-11-27 Andrew Burgess * gdb.fortran/info-modules.exp: Compile source files in correct diff --git a/gdb/testsuite/lib/gdb.exp b/gdb/testsuite/lib/gdb.exp index 828c91dd9e..4682f5d2f8 100644 --- a/gdb/testsuite/lib/gdb.exp +++ b/gdb/testsuite/lib/gdb.exp @@ -2942,7 +2942,7 @@ gdb_caching_proc skip_btrace_tests { # Compile a test program. set src { int main() { return 0; } } if {![gdb_simple_compile $me $src executable]} { - return 0 + return 1 } # No error message, compilation succeeded so now run it via gdb. @@ -2993,7 +2993,7 @@ gdb_caching_proc skip_btrace_pt_tests { # Compile a test program. set src { int main() { return 0; } } if {![gdb_simple_compile $me $src executable]} { - return 0 + return 1 } # No error message, compilation succeeded so now run it via gdb. -- 2.34.1